Earlier Report Observations

From 2018 to 2023, the Canadian market for salted, dried, or smoked beef showed considerable volatility. After declining to 256 tonnes in 2019, market volume rose to 395 tonnes in 2020 and peaked at 609 tonnes in 2021, then dropped to 449 tonnes in 2022 before recovering to 572 tonnes in 2023.

The surge in 2021 coincided with new product launches in the meat sector, including varieties with smoke and salt flavors, which stimulated domestic demand. In 2022, despite the overall market contraction, the shelf-stable beef category such as dried beef jerky continued to expand, reflecting evolving consumer preferences towards convenient and preserved meat options.

Regulatory developments played a key role in subsequent years. The Canadian Food Inspection Agency's red tape reduction in 2023 and a government investment exceeding $5.4 million into the beef sector in 2024 provided a supportive framework for market operations. Simultaneously, a three-decade low in the national beef herd and elevated feed costs due to dry weather influenced production economics, while exports to the United States remained the dominant trade flow.

Production salted, in brine, dried or smoked beef in Canada

In kind, 2017-2020, t

Globally, Canada ranked as the 21st largest producer of salted, brined, dried, or smoked beef from 2017 to 2020.

Top producers of salted, in brine, dried or smoked beef, 2017-2020

Source: SHEV.io

World map of production of salted, in brine, dried or smoked beef, 2017-2020

Source: SHEV.io

Canada's production of salted, brined, dried, or smoked beef grew for the third year in a row. In 2020, output reached 1 177 tonnes, up 1.1% from the previous year. From 2017 to 2020, production rose by 11.4%, averaging an annual growth rate of 3.7%.

Exports salted, in brine, dried or smoked beef from Canada

Exports in kind, t

In 2020, Canada exported 922 tonnes of salted, brined, dried, or smoked beef, down 9.4% from 2019. The lowest export volume was recorded in 2018 at 882 tonnes, while the peak occurred in 2019 with 1 018 tonnes. The largest year-over-year increase was in 2019, at 15.3%.

Annual dynamics of product's exports from Canada in kind, 2017-2020, t

Parameter201820192020CAGR
1Change from last year(6.0%)15.3%(9.4%)(0.6%)
Source: SHEV.io

From 2017 to 2020, the key destinations for Canada's exports of salted, brined, dried, or smoked beef by volume were Suriname (49.8% of exports), the United States (23.6%), and Curaçao (10.2%). Together, these three markets accounted for 83.5% of total export flows.

Imports salted, in brine, dried or smoked beef to Canada

Imports in kind, t

Canada's imports of salted, brined, dried, or smoked beef rose for the second consecutive year. In 2020, imports totaled 140 tonnes, a 28.3% increase from the previous year. Over the 2017-2020 period, import volume grew by 32.8%, with a compound annual growth rate of 9.9%. The lowest volume was recorded in 2018 at 88 tonnes, which also saw the largest decline of 16.9%.

From 2017 to 2020, Canada's imports of salted, brined, dried, or smoked beef by volume were dominated by Italy and the United States, which together made up 99.8% of total import flows.
